Asthma Educator Institute

Asthma Educator Institute is a two-day conference with credit-earning courses on Asthma and other respiratory subjects for health care providers and professionals engaged in asthma treatment and education. The faculty and participants come from across the state. The courses provide continuing education updates which are crucial components in reducing deaths and enhancing the quality of life among asthma sufferers and their families.

General Course Objectives:

Upon successful completion of the Comprehensive Asthma Management course, participants will be able to:

  • Understand lung pathophysiology, pharmacological interventions, assessment of physical status, environmental factors, learnring style and factors related to culture, language, ethnicity, socioeconomic status and education leve.
  • Design asthma education and management plans for varied individuals
  • Analyze and design educational programs for an institutional setting

Participants Receive:

  • The latest research on the pathophysiology and factors contributing to asthma, including airway remodeling, infant lung function, and geriatric assessment of asthma.
  • Cutting edge information on asthma management and education including: updates on new medications and delivery devices, environmental factors, and current research.
  • Specialty topics including cultural considerations and behavioral models for chronic illness management.
  • Program development.
  • A professional networking environment.
  • This training will prepare participants to sit for the National Asthma Educator Certification Board Examination
